Hockey: Grange coach wary of double trouble

Grange have a double header at Titwood over the weekend. Today they play PSL Clydesdale in the Aberdeen Asset Management First Division, and tomorrow the sides meet again on Arthur McKay Scottish Cup business.

Although Colin Clarke sees the league as his priority, the Grange coach would like a good run in the cup as well. “We take nothing for granted and are aware of their strengths and will be working on how to negate them,” he said.

In the weekend’s other action, Grove Menzieshill face Western Wildcats, Edinburgh University host Watsonians and Gordonians entertain Hillhead.

The women’s league restarts after the World League in Brazil, and top sides Grove Menzieshill and Milne Craig Western should have little difficulty against Wildcats and Grange respectively.
